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average daily rate for boarding a dog in West Park?

In West Park, you can expect to pay between $40 and $60 per night for standard dog boarding. Luxury suites or facilities with more personalized attention and outdoor play areas may charge up to $85. Prices often vary based on your dog's size and specific needs.

What unique amenities do West Park boarding facilities offer for exercise?

Many boarding kennels in West Park take advantage of the local scenery with secure, spacious outdoor runs and supervised playgroups in large, fenced fields. Some may even offer nature trail walks, providing a stimulating environment that differs from standard indoor daycare models found in more urban areas.

What are the essential items to pack for my pet's stay at a West Park kennel?

Beyond food and medication, you should pack your pet's vaccination records, which are mandatory for all reputable West Park facilities. Given the area's variable weather, it's also wise to bring a familiar blanket or bed for comfort during cooler Hudson Valley nights.

How do West Park boarding services handle emergency veterinary care?

Reputable facilities in West Park have established protocols with a local on-call veterinarian or a nearby animal hospital for any urgent medical situations. They will immediately contact you and your designated emergency contact while transporting your pet for care, so ensure your contact information is up-to-date.

Are there any local regulations or seasonal considerations for boarding in West Park?

While there are no unique town-wide regulations, West Park's rural setting means facilities are vigilant about tick prevention. It's highly recommended that your pet is on a vet-prescribed flea and tick regimen, especially during the warmer months when these pests are most active in the Hudson Valley.

Finding Peace of Mind: Your Guide to Dog Overnight Boarding in West Park, NY

Planning a getaway from our beautiful Hudson River views? As a West Park pet parent, you know leaving your furry family member is the hardest part of any trip. Whether you're heading to the nearby Ashokan Reservoir for a weekend or flying out of Stewart Airport, finding the right **dog overnight boarding** solution is key to enjoying your time away, worry-free.

Here in West Park, our unique setting comes with specific considerations. A great local boarding facility won't just have a kennel; they'll understand our area's temperamental weather—from humid summer days perfect for a dip to those chilly, damp winters rolling off the river. Ask potential sitters about their climate control and indoor/outdoor play areas. Does the facility have protocols for the occasional heavy snowstorm that might affect staff travel? It’s these local nuances that make all the difference.

Beyond the basics, look for a place that embraces our community's love for the outdoors. The best **dog overnight boarding** options might offer supervised playgroups that mimic the social fun of a walk at Poets' Walk Park, or even nature trail walks (if safely contained on their property). This kind of engaged, stimulating environment helps prevent your dog from feeling like they're just "stored" while you're gone.

Before you book, get personal. Visit the facility. Is it clean and secure? How do the staff interact with the dogs? Trust your gut—it’s as reliable as your dog’s nose. Be sure to provide detailed instructions about your dog’s diet, medication, and quirks (like that fear of thunder that echoes across the valley). Pack a familiar blanket and a toy that smells like home to offer comfort.

Remember, the goal is to find a temporary second home where your dog is safe, engaged, and cared for.
